The General Properties of Matter 1. Mass- very common to all matter. Mass does not change unless divided or removed to a body of matter. 2. Weight- it depends in the attraction of the pull of gravity thus, it changes from place to place. 3. Impenetrability- there are no two things that can occupy the same space. 4. Inertia- a matter that is at rest will remain at rest but can only be moved when external force is applied. 5. Porosity- states that matter has pores. 6. Form and shape- where we can distinguish what kind of matter is the thing observed. 7. Volume- capacity or space occupied.

What are the meaning of properties of matter?

The properties of matter refer to characteristics or attributes that can be used to describe and identify different substances. These properties include physical properties (such as color, shape, size, density, and texture) and chemical properties (such as reactivity, flammability, and toxicity). Understanding these properties helps scientists classify and characterize different types of matter.
